Sarah is a farmer, forager, bibliophile, and lover of land and sea. She brings a background in history and sustainability and is grounded by the Agrarian Trust’s work to imagine, activate, and make accessible legal frameworks for just land tenure in the context of great inequity in land access and control.
Sarah has farmed with community behind her Texas college's tennis courts, in the Green Mountains of Vermont, South Carolinian Sea Islands, coastal redwoods and oak woodlands of California, and most recently in Portland, Oregon. She also brings experience as a farmer's market coordinator.
